Docker-compose利用nexus搭建maven私服
2018-09-08 本文已影响6人
褪色的记忆1994
-
安装docker
这个请自行到https://www.docker.com/
根据自己的系统安装合适的安装包。 -
安装docker-compose
如果是windows或者Mac系统,可以略过这步,因为这两个系统的安装包中自带Docker-compose程序。如果是Linux系统,可到https://docs.docker.com/compose/install/
该地址下根据自己的系统版本自行安装。 -
初始化部署环境
创建数据存储文件夹并赋予权限
sudo mkdir data && sudo chown -R 200 data
//可将data改为自己创建的文件夹 -
通过docker-compose.yml编排文件部署nexus
version: "3"
services:
nexus3:
image: sonatype/nexus3
container_name: nexus3
ports:
- "8081:8081"
volumes:
- ./data:/nexus-data //这里的./data请自行改成自己创建的文件夹的路径
logging:
driver: "json-file"
options:
max-size: "10k"
max-file: "10"
restart: always
- 部署完成进行访问
http://IP:8081
,将这里的ip改为你部署服务的ip或域名地址,初始用户名为admin
,密码为admin123
。